Overview

The VSC8504XKS-02 is a quad-port Gigabit Ethernet transceiver designed for high-density telecom and industrial networking applications. It features a compact 256-pin BGA package and supports multiple interfaces including QSGMII and SGMII for flexible system integration. The device is optimized for power efficiency, consuming as little as 425 mW per port in 1000BASE-T mode.

Why Choose This Part

The VSC8504XKS-02 offers superior power management with ActiPHY and Energy Efficient Ethernet (EEE) modes, significantly reducing thermal load in fanless designs. Its versatile interface support including 100BASE-FX and 1000BASE-X allows for hybrid copper and fiber deployments on a single chip.

Getting Started

Designers should refer to Microchip's VSC8504 evaluation board documentation for layout guidelines regarding high-speed QSGMII differential pairs. Configuration is typically handled via the MDIO/MDC management interface or through the hardware strapping pins available on the 256-PBGA package.
